Heavenly Father, we come before You in the name of Jesus, lifting up ###'s brother who has recently lost his job. Lord, we know that You are our Provider and that You care for all our needs. We ask that You guide him to a suitable position that aligns with his skills and passions. As he searches eagerly for employment, grant him patience, wisdom, and favor in the eyes of potential employers.

Your Word says in Philippians 4:19, "And my God will meet all your needs according to the riches of his glory in Christ Jesus." We stand on this promise, believing that You will open doors of opportunity for him. May he find peace and assurance in Your perfect timing and provision.

In Jesus' name, we pray. Amen.
